Output 38852146372eb975e475ed3e8b4ada5876591c77868159089f80176719cafd26:1

value
2559240
script pubkey
OP_0 OP_PUSHBYTES_20 65c023341a7ca7578363e5071a288fa637548815
address
ltc1qvhqzxdq60jn40qmru5r352y05cm4fzq4cv8pqj
transaction
38852146372eb975e475ed3e8b4ada5876591c77868159089f80176719cafd26
spent
true